give someone hell

US /ɡɪv ˈsʌm.wʌn hɛl/
UK /ɡɪv ˈsʌm.wʌn hɛl/
"give someone hell" picture

Idiom

1.

to make someone's life difficult or unpleasant, often by criticizing them severely or causing them trouble

Example:
My boss is going to give me hell for being late again.
The coach really gave the team hell after their poor performance.
